Hot Broccoli Dip
Hot Broccoli Dip is an moderately easy dinner. Made with 1 lb. round rye bread loaf, 1/2 c. finely chopped celery, 1/2 c. finely chopped onion, 2 tbsp. margarine and 1 lb. velveeta cheese, cubed, this recipe delivers authentic, satisfying flavors. Simple to make and full of bold, satisfying flavors.
Cut slice from top of bread loaf; remove center, leaving 1-inch shell.
Cut removed bread into bite size pieces.
Saute celery and onions in margarine until tender.
Add cheese; stir over low heat until cheese is melted.
Stir in remaining ingredients; heat thoroughly, stirring constantly.
Spoon into bread loaf.
Serve with veggie dippers and bread.
Makes 2 cups.
